My Buying Guides on Chain Collars Small Dogs
Why I Look for the Right Chain Collar
When I shop for a chain collar for a small dog, my first priority is comfort and safety. Small dogs have delicate necks, so I always look for a collar that feels light, fits properly, and does not cause rubbing or pressure. I want something that helps with training or control without being harsh.
What I Check for in Size and Fit
I always measure my dog’s neck before buying. A chain collar should fit snugly but never tightly. I make sure I can slip two fingers between the collar and my dog’s neck. For small dogs, I prefer a collar that is specifically made for petite breeds so it does not feel too heavy or bulky.
The Material Matters to Me
I pay close attention to the material because it affects durability and comfort. I usually look for stainless steel or another rust-resistant metal since it lasts longer and stays cleaner. I avoid anything that looks rough, sharp, or likely to irritate my dog’s skin.
I Consider the Purpose Before Buying
I do not choose a chain collar just because it looks strong. I think about why I need it. If I want help with leash training, I look for a gentle training collar. If I only need a regular walking collar, I usually choose something softer and more comfortable. For small dogs, I always avoid anything too heavy or severe.
Weight Is Very Important for Small Dogs
One thing I never ignore is weight. A chain collar that is too heavy can bother a small dog and make walking uncomfortable. I always pick the lightest option that still feels sturdy enough for daily use.
I Look for Smooth Edges and Good Construction
I inspect the chain links carefully. I want smooth, rounded edges that will not snag fur or scratch my dog’s neck. I also check the clasp and connection points because I need confidence that the collar will stay secure during walks.
Ease of Use Helps Me Every Day
I prefer a collar that is easy to put on and remove. If the collar is too complicated, it becomes frustrating during daily use. I also like one that adjusts easily so I can get the fit just right as needed.
My Safety Thoughts Before Buying
Safety is always my final check. I never use a chain collar as a replacement for proper training. I also make sure I supervise my dog when trying a new collar for the first time. If my dog shows discomfort, I stop using it and look for a gentler option.
My Final Buying Tip
When I buy a chain collar for a small dog, I focus on fit, weight, comfort, and safety above everything else. A good collar should support training or walking without causing stress or harm. For me, the best choice is always the one that keeps my dog secure and comfortable at the same time.
